Can We Go Abroad After 12th? Everything Indian Students Need to Know Before Taking the Leap

The biggest myth around studying abroad after 12th is that it requires extraordinary grades or extraordinary finances. In reality, most international universities evaluate applications based on academic performance, English language proficiency, and a student’s overall profile, including extracurriculars and a well-written Statement of Purpose (SOP).

Students have three main pathways available after Class 12:

  • Foundation Programmes: A one-year bridging course offered by universities in the UK, Australia, and Canada that prepares students for direct entry into Year 1 of a bachelor’s degree
  • Undergraduate Degrees (Bachelor’s): The primary route, spanning three to four years depending on the country
  • Diploma and Associate Degree Programmes: Shorter, two-year qualifications, common in the USA (community colleges) and Australia, which can articulate into full bachelor’s degrees

Your Class 12 stream directly shapes your options. Science students qualify for engineering, medicine, computer science, and data programmes. Commerce students can access business, economics, accounting, and finance degrees. Arts students find strong pathways in law, design, media, and social sciences. Starting your global education journey at the undergraduate level compounds the advantage of graduating with three to four years of international exposure, a global alumni network, and post-study work rights that position you ahead of peers who studied in India.

Is Your 12th Result Good Enough? Understanding Entry Requirements

Entry benchmarks vary by country and institution, but the following table provides a practical starting point:

Country Minimum % in Class 12 Standardised Tests Language Tests
USA 70–80%+ SAT / ACT (select universities) IELTS 6.0+ / TOEFL / PTE
UK 70–75%+ None (for most UG programmes) IELTS 6.0–6.5
Australia 65–75%+ None required at most institutions IELTS 6.0+ / PTE 50+
Canada 70–80%+ SAT (for select universities) IELTS 6.0–6.5 / PTE
New Zealand 65%+ None typically required IELTS 5.5–6.0

Extracurriculars, SOPs, and portfolios play a significant compensating role for students with average academic scores. Many universities, particularly in Australia and Canada, assess applications holistically, meaning a strong personal statement and demonstrated leadership can offset a modest academic percentage.

The Reality Check: What No One Tells You About Moving Abroad Right After School

Financial planning is critical before you commit. Annual tuition fees range from AUD 25,000–45,000 in Australia, GBP 15,000–35,000 in the UK, and USD 25,000–55,000 in the USA, with living costs adding AUD 18,000–25,000 or equivalent per year. Education loans, merit scholarships, and part-time work rights can significantly reduce the net cost, but families must plan a realistic budget at least 12 months ahead of the intended intake.

Emotional readiness matters equally. Moving abroad at 17 or 18 requires adaptability, time management, and the resilience to navigate a new culture and academic system independently. The good news is that Indian students consistently rank among the top-performing international student communities in countries like Australia, the UK, and the USA, demonstrating that this transition is very much achievable with the right preparation. Guide to Study Abroad After 12th Grade From India

Here is the complete guide to prepare for studying aborad:

  1. Self-assessment: Identify your interests, career goals, and preferred destination based on your stream and ambitions.
  2. Course and country research: Match your Class 12 stream with the right undergraduate programme and country.
  3. Shortlist universities: Evaluate based on rankings, tuition fees, location, and post-study work options.
  4. Prepare for exams: Begin preparation for IELTS, PTE, SAT, ACT, or TOEFL well in advance; most intake deadlines require scores 6–9 months prior to the start date.
  5. Build your application: Compile academic transcripts, a compelling SOP, LORs from teachers, and proof of funds
  6. Apply for admission: Submit applications and secure your official offer letter.
  7. Secure your student visa: File your F-1 (USA), Subclass 500 (Australia), Tier 4 (UK), or equivalent student visa with professional support.
  8. Pre-departure preparation: Complete financial arrangements, book accommodation, and attend a pre-departure briefing

Australia After 12th? Why Thousands of Indian Students Choose This Destination Every Year

Australia consistently ranks among the top study destinations for Indian students, and for good reason. Universities such as the University of Melbourne, ANU, Monash, and the University of Sydney offer world-class undergraduate programmes across STEM, business, health, and the arts.

The post-study Temporary Graduate Visa (subclass 485) allows Indian graduates to stay and work in Australia after completing their degree. Under the Australia-India Economic Cooperation and Trade Agreement (AI-ECTA), Indian bachelor’s degree holders can stay for up to two years, STEM honour graduates for three years, master’s degree holders for three years, and PhD graduates for four years. Students enrolled on a subclass 500 student visa can also work up to 48 hours per fortnight during a semester, which directly eases financial pressure for families.

How to Get a Scholarship to Study Abroad?

Scholarships can substantially reduce or even eliminate the cost of studying abroad. The following government-funded programmes are the most prominent options available to Indian students:

  • Australia Awards Scholarships: Fully funded postgraduate scholarships covering tuition, travel, and living expenses
  • Chevening Scholarships (UK): Cover full tuition, travel, and living costs for master’s programmes
  • Fulbright-Nehru Fellowships (USA): Full funding for Indian students pursuing master’s degrees in the USA
  • Vanier Canada Graduate Scholarships: Targeting doctoral-level study at Canadian universities
  • Lester B. Pearson Scholarship (Canada) and Tata Scholarship at Cornell (USA): Available specifically at the undergraduate level for high-achieving 12th pass-outs

University-funded merit awards, diversity grants, and departmental bursaries are available at most institutions. Private scholarships such as the Inlaks Shivdasani Foundation and JN Tata Endowment further support Indian students at both undergraduate and postgraduate levels.

Winning your scholarship essay comes down to three things:

  • A clear, specific narrative about your academic journey and future goals.
  • Evidence of leadership, community impact, or research experience.
  • A tone that aligns with the values of the funding body, not a generic template.

Apply early; most deadlines fall 6-12 months before the intake, and apply widely. The more applications you submit, the higher your likelihood of securing at least partial funding.
